-EXTRA_DIST=accessibility.conf
CLEANFILES=
busconfigdir = $(sysconfdir)/at-spi2
at_spi_bus_launcher_SOURCES = at-spi-bus-launcher.c
at_spi_bus_launcher_CPPFLAGS = -DSYSCONFDIR=\"$(sysconfdir)\" \
-DDBUS_DAEMON=\"$(DBUS_DAEMON)\"
-at_spi_bus_launcher_CFLAGS = $(GIO_CFLAGS)
-at_spi_bus_launcher_LDADD = $(GIO_LIBS) $(X_LIBS)
+at_spi_bus_launcher_CFLAGS = $(GIO_CFLAGS) $(APPSVC_CFLAGS) $(VCONF_CFLAGS) $(AUL_CFLAGS) -fPIE
+at_spi_bus_launcher_LDADD = $(GIO_LIBS) $(X_LIBS) $(APPSVC_LIBS) $(VCONF_LIBS) $(AUL_LIBS)
+at_spi_bus_launcher_LDFLAGS = -pie
default_sessiondir = $(sysconfdir)/xdg/autostart
default_session_DATA = at-spi-dbus-bus.desktop
substitutions = "s,@libexecdir[@],$(libexecdir),"
at-spi-dbus-bus.desktop: at-spi-dbus-bus.desktop.in
sed -e$ $(substitutions) $< > $@.tmp && mv $@.tmp $@
-EXTRA_DIST += at-spi-dbus-bus.desktop.in
+EXTRA_DIST = at-spi-dbus-bus.desktop.in
CLEANFILES += at-spi-dbus-bus.desktop
dbusservicedir=$(DBUS_SERVICES_DIR)
org.a11y.Bus.service: org.a11y.Bus.service.in
sed -e $(substitutions) $< > $@.tmp && mv $@.tmp $@
-EXTRA_DIST += org.a11y.Bus.service.in
-CLEANFILES += org.a11y.Bus.service
+accessibility.conf: accessibility.conf.in
+ sed -e "s|[@]DATADIR[@]|$(datadir)|" $(srcdir)/$@.in > $@
+
+EXTRA_DIST += org.a11y.Bus.service.in \
+ accessibility.conf.in
+
+DISTCLEANFILES = org.a11y.Bus.service \
+ accessibility.conf
-include $(top_srcdir)/git.mk